Precision rear hub hex for Promoto-MX

This precision rear hub hex suits LOSI PROMOTO-MX rear wheel assemblies and is supplied as part number MX007. Manufactured from 7075-T6 aluminium, the hub provides a firm mounting face and better resistance to deformation compared with softer materials.

The hub accepts larger inner bearings and includes a bearing positioning column to keep the bearing seats aligned during installation. The bearings included correspond to common RC sizes listed below, and the hub is designed to interface with the Promoto-MX rear wheel and mainshaft when used with the compatible models.

Use the hub for tuning and servicing to reduce play at the wheel-to-axle junction and to simplify bearing swaps. Confirm axle hex dimensions and bearing seating before tightening fasteners and follow correct pressing procedures for best results.

Light bearing oil or grease rated for RC bearings is sufficient; avoid overpacking which can attract dirt and increase drag.
Sealed bearings of the same dimensions fit fine and provide better protection from dust and grime at the expense of slightly higher drag in some setups.
A stiffer hub can reduce play and improve repeatable alignment, which may feel firmer at the rear wheel during tight manoeuvres; changes depend on the rest of the drivetrain and suspension setup.
